Abstract

The utility model discloses an oilless air fryer, including the pot body, lid motor and flabellum and heating element. An inner pot with an inner cavity is arranged in the pot body. The inner wall of the pan body is at least partially spaced apart from the outer wall of the inner pan to form a first space between the pan body and the inner pan. The bottom of the pot body is provided with a first vent which enables the first space to be communicated with the outside atmosphere. The inner cavity of the inner pan is communicated with the first space. The cover body is used for covering the pot body, and a third vent hole which enables the inner cavity of the inner pot to be communicated with the external atmosphere is formed in the cover body. The motor and the fan blades are used for conveying air into the inner cavity of the inner pot. The heating element is used for heating the air. According to the utility model discloses an oil-free air fryer, the relatively lower inherent attribute of ability make full use of hot-air density, the air of being convenient for gets into the pot body from the bottom of the pot body to backward flow from bottom to top forms the circulation.

The utility model provides a kind of oil-free air to complain and quarrel loudly 100, and it comprises pot body 110, is arranged in the top of pot body 110 for covering the lid 120 of pot body 110 and being positioned at the hot blast conveyer 130 of pot body 110.Describe oil-free air in detail below in conjunction with Fig. 1-Fig. 7 and complain and quarrel loudly 100.
As shown in Figure 1, the shell of the pot body 110 of oil-free air fryer 100 can be made up of materials such as synthetic resin, to make the temperature of shell by the impact of the temperature of pot body 110 inside, prevents from scalding user.Alternatively, the shell of pot body 100 can be provided with temperature-adjusting device and/or time adjustment device.Certainly, temperature-adjusting device and time adjustment device also can be arranged on the upper cover 121 of the lid 120 hereafter will mentioned.
Be provided with interior pot 111 in pot body 110, interior pot 111 freely can be put into pot body 110 or take out from pot body 110.The shape of interior pot 111 can for having the general cylindrical shape of step, and its top has opening, and inside has the cavity with this open communication.The outer wall of the pot inwall of body 110 and interior pot 111 is spaced apart or spaced apart at least in part, to form the first space S 1 between pot body 110 and interior pot 111.This first space S 1 can provide circulation passage for the hot-air hereinafter will mentioned.
Pot body 110 is provided with the first blow vent 112, and this first blow vent 112 can make the first space S 1 be communicated with the air of the outside of pot body 110.According to design of the present utility model, in the present embodiment, the first blow vent 112 is arranged on the bottom of pot body 110.Alternatively, the first blow vent 112 place can also be provided with screen pack 112A, is entered in fryer 100 by the first blow vent 112 to prevent foreign material (such as cockroach) etc.
The sidewall of interior pot 111 is provided with the second blow vent 113 that the inner chamber of interior pot 111 is communicated with the first space S 1.The arranged outside of interior pot 111 has heater element 114.Alternatively, in the present embodiment, external temperature in order to avoid thermal loss and pot body 110 is high and scald user, heat shield 118 is provided with between the outer wall of interior pot 111 and the inwall of pot body 110, heater element 114 is between heat shield and the outer wall of interior pot 111, therefore, most of heat can be limited in heat shield 118.The bottom of heat shield 118 can be provided with one or more through hole (not shown).This through hole may be used for air is passed through.Alternatively, this through hole can also be used for the motor drive shaft of the motor hereinafter will described in detail is passed through.
In the present embodiment, heater element 114 is spiral heating pipe, and it holds the outer wall of interior pot 111 and directly contacts with the outer wall of interior pot 111, to improve capacity usage ratio.Heater element 114 not only can be used for the air in heating first space S 1, and directly can heat interior pot 111.In addition, heater element 114 is arranged in pot body 110 and can also avoids being stained with grease.It should be noted that, although in the present embodiment, heater element 114 is depicted as the spiral heating pipe of the outer wall holding interior pot 111, but, in the utility model other embodiments unshowned, heater element 114 can be arranged on other positions in pot body 110, such as, is arranged on the bottom of interior pot 111.
The top of interior pot 111 is provided with the fried basket 115 for holding the food treating frying.Alternatively, in order to be supported in interior pot 111 by fried basket 115, interior pot 111 can be pot in step.Namely the internal bend of sidewall inside pot 111 on top of pot 111 in, to form step.Fried basket 115 can be erected on the step of interior pot 111.
Alternatively, fried basket 115 is removably disposed in interior pot 111, to facilitate the fried basket 115 of cleaning.Particularly, in the present embodiment, fried basket 115 comprises the Foldable-type handle 115A of " 7 " type, and handle 115A extends to outside pot body 110, takes out from interior pot 111 so that user will explode basket 115.Handle 115A can be folding, to save space.Handle 115A can be also non-folding, to reduce cost of manufacture.Handle 115A can be made up of heat-insulating material, is burned when taking out fried basket 115 to prevent user.The contact position of handle 115A and interior pot 111 or pot body 110 can be provided with snap close or magnetic clasp (not shown), and the corresponding position of interior pot 111 or pot body 110 can be provided with snap close or the magnet of coupling, with the fried basket 115 that is easy for installation and removal.
In order to meet different demands during food frying, in interior pot 111, multi-form fried basket can be installed.Fig. 2-Fig. 4 schematically shows three kinds of multi-form fried baskets 115,115 ', 115 ".As shown in Figure 2, fried basket 115 has netted diapire and non-apertured sides.Hot-air is by the reticulated cell frying food on fried basket 115 diapire.As shown in Figure 3, fried basket 115 ' has cavernous diapire and non-apertured sides.Hot-air is by the circular port frying food on fried basket 115 ' diapire.As shown in Figure 4, fried basket 115 " there is the diapire of atresia and the sidewall of porous.Hot-air is by fried basket 115 " circular port frying food on sidewall.Therefore, user can select suitable fried basket to carry out frying food according to actual needs.Such as, when making spoon meat, the fried basket 115 of the diapire atresia shown in Fig. 4 can be selected ".
Usually, when frying food, when particularly the grease such as frying such as meat is than more rich food, the part fluid in food can along the inwall of interior pot 111 toward dirty.Be gathered in the second blow vent 113 place on the sidewall of interior pot 111 in order to avoid fluid, alternatively, neck 116 can be set on the sidewall of interior pot 111.Interior pot 111 is minimum at the internal diameter at neck 116 place.Neck 116 is positioned at the below of fried basket 115 and is positioned at the top of the second blow vent 113.Therefore, when fluid flows to the bottom end of neck 116 along the sidewall of interior pot 111, fluid can directly fall to dropping onto the bottom of a pan of interior pot 111 under gravity, and no longer flow to the second blow vent 113 place along the sidewall of interior pot 111, avoids blocking second blow vent 113.
Alternatively, the bottom of interior pot 111 is removably provided with oil collection box 117.When top has fluid to drip, oil collection box 117 can collect fluid.After frying terminates, oil collection box 117 can be taken out cleaning from interior pot 111.Alternatively, the bottom of interior pot 111 is provided with magnet (not shown), and oil collection box 117 can be made up of any ferrimagnet.With this set-up mode, oil collection box 117 can be attracted to the bottom of interior pot 111 under the effect of magnetic force.Certainly, other dismountable fixed form of this area also can be used oil collection box 117 to be fixed on the bottom of interior pot 111.
Hot blast conveyer 130 is also provided with in pot body 110.Hot blast conveyer 130 comprises the flabellum 132 of the motor 131 be arranged in pot body 110 and the motor drive shaft being connected to motor 131.Particularly, in the present embodiment, in order to avoid the heat effects motor 131 that heater element 114 produces, motor 131 can be arranged on the bottom of pot body 110 and be arranged in the region between pot body 110 and heat shield 118, namely between motor 131 and heater element 114, there is heat shield 118.Flabellum 132 is connected to the motor drive shaft passed from the bottom through-hole of heat shield, and between heat shield 118 and interior pot 111.Under the driving of motor 131, flabellum 132 can rotate, and can make the air entered into from the first blow vent 112 in pot body after the first space S 1 is by heating, be entered into the inner chamber of interior pot 111 by the second blow vent 113 on the sidewall of interior pot 111 in the process rotated.Therefore, according to design of the present utility model, motor 131 and flabellum 132 are arranged in pot body 110 and the position due to motor 131 and flabellum 132 can be avoided too high and the problem of the easy tipping of crank, and motor 131 and flabellum 132 are arranged in pot body 110 and can avoid by the oil pollution in kitchen.
The lid 120 of oil-free air fryer 100 will be described in detail below.The shape of lid 120 is substantially corresponding with the shape of pot body 110, to cover pot body 110.Lid 120 can pass through hinge member (not shown) and rotatably close pot body 110 and detachable from pot body 110.Lid 120 also removably can close pot body 110 by any other suitable modes such as snap fit.Lid 120 is set to dismountable form and can be convenient to clean lid 120.Alternatively, lid 120 comprises upper cover 121 and is removably mounted on the liner 122 of below of upper cover 121.Upper cover 121 can be made up of synthetic resin etc. substantially, is burned to prevent user.As above mention, temperature-adjusting device and/or time adjustment device can be provided with in upper cover 121.Liner 122 is provided with sealing device 123, such as sealed silicon colloform texture, to reduce thermal loss.
Alternatively, lid 120 can also be provided with visual form 124, for the frying situation of real-time monitored food.Visual form 124 can be made up of any transparent material, such as glass.Visual form 124 can be individual layer form, clearly to observe the culinary art situation of food.In addition, according to actual needs, visual form 124 also can be double-deck or multilayer windows.When visual form 124 be double-deck or multilayer windows time, the form temperature being usually located at outermost layer (namely near the layer of user) is lower, therefore, it is possible to avoid user to be burned owing to pressing close to visual form 124 because of carelessness when observation.
Lid 120 being provided with the 3rd blow vent the 125, three blow vent 125 makes the inner chamber of interior pot 111 be communicated with ambient atmosphere.After being arranged on pot heater element of body 110 114 heating by the first blow vent 112 air entered in pot body 110, under the effect of the motor 131 and flabellum 132 that are arranged in pot body 110, entered into the inner chamber of pot 111 by the second passage 113 be arranged on the sidewall of pot 111, and frying is placed on the food on the fried basket on interior pot 111 top.Wherein a part of hot-air arrives the 3rd blow vent 125 on lid 120 in the process risen, and discharged by the 3rd blow vent 125, and the stop that another part hot-air is subject to the liner 122 of lid 120 in the process risen turns to, turn back in the inner chamber of interior pot 111.Cross-ventilation like this can form the frying up and down to food.
Therefore, be appreciated that, enter into the inside of pot body 110 from the first blow vent 112 of the bottom being positioned at pot body 110 from the air of ambient atmosphere, particularly, enter into the first space S 1 (being the space between heat shield 118 and interior pot 111 in the present embodiment), and heated in the first space S 1, be transported to by motor and flabellum subsequently in the inner chamber of interior pot 111 for frying food.Wherein a part of hot-air arrives the 3rd blow vent 125 on lid 120 in the process risen, and discharged by the 3rd blow vent 125, and the stop that another part hot-air is subject to the liner 122 of lid 120 in the process risen turns to, turn back in the inner chamber of interior pot 111.。Because the density of hot-air is less, it tends to upwards flow.Therefore according to design of the present utility model, first blow vent 112 is arranged on the bottom of pot body 110, the build-in attribute of hot-air itself can be made full use of, be convenient to air and enter pot body 110 from the bottom of pot body 110, form circulation to reflux from bottom to top, and frying is positioned at the food of 115 li, the fried basket on the top of pot 111.When being particularly provided with the second blow vent 113 on the sidewall of interior pot 111, the inner chamber that can be entered into interior pot 111 by the air heated from the second blow vent 113 sidewall of interior pot 111 in first space S 1, but not enter from the open top of interior pot 111, being more convenient to is refluxed from bottom to top by the air heated forms circulation.
Alternatively, adjusting device 140 can be set at the 3rd blow vent 125 place, for regulating the air output of the 3rd blow vent 125, to control the frying temperature in interior pot 111 according to actual needs.Fig. 5-Fig. 7 schematically shows the adjusting device 140 according to a preferred embodiment of the present utility model.
As shown in Figure 5, adjusting device 140 comprises stop part 141 and operating portion 142.Rotatable between the blocking position that stop part 141 is shown in Figure 6 and the complete off-position shown in Fig. 7.Wherein, in blocking position, stop part 141 closes the 3rd blow vent 125 completely, and the air in the inner chamber of interior pot 111 is not discharged by the 3rd blow vent 125, and now heat accumulation is in the inner chamber of interior pot 111, can realize higher frying temperature.In complete off-position, stop part 141 makes the 3rd blow vent 125 open completely, air in the inner chamber of interior pot 111 can be discharged by the 3rd blow vent 125 to maximum, thus a part of heat is discharged by the 3rd blow vent 125, to realize lower frying temperature.
Operating portion 142 is connected to stop part 141, operates for user.Operating portion 142 can for selecting knob or swing arm.User operates (such as screwing) operating portion, to drive stop part 141 at blocking position and to rotate between off-position completely.With this set-up mode, the frying temperature that namely the peripheral operation operating portion 142 that user can complain and quarrel loudly 100 at oil-free air can control in interior pot 111.Alternatively, indicateing arm can also be set at the 3rd blow vent 125 place, this indicateing arm such as can show when stop part 141 moves to this position, corresponding temperature (such as A, B, C, D) in the inner chamber of interior pot 111, regulates the position of stop part 141 according to the temperature value expected with person easy to use (particularly first user).
According to oil-free air of the present utility model complain and quarrel loudly 100 hot blast conveyer 130 (motor 131 and flabellum 132) be arranged in pot body 110 and the position due to motor 131 not only can be avoided too high and the problem that causes the easy tipping of crank, motor 131 and flabellum 132 can also be avoided by the oil pollution in kitchen.In addition, hot-air after being heated by heater element 114 in the first space S 1 can enter into the inner chamber of pot 111 under the effect of the motor 131 and flabellum 132 that are arranged in pot body 110 by the second blow vent 113 on the sidewall of pot 111, hot-air can be made to utilize the relatively low build-in attribute of its density to flow from bottom to up, with frying food in the inner chamber of interior pot 111.
